After 20 Years Together, I Left My Cheating Ex

After 20 years together, I left my cheating ex, Ziven. He married the other woman, Thalia, soon after. I moved on, had a daughter, and ignored his texts. Months later, he died in a car crash—and left me his $700,000 estate. Then a letter arrived—old, worn, with my name in his handwriting. In it, Ziven apologized. He confessed he never stopped loving me, admitted his guilt, and said, “Please believe me when I say the money is yours. It’s my way of saying sorry.”

Legally, the estate was mine. But Thalia showed up at my door, furious, claiming I didn’t deserve a cent. I stayed calm—for my daughter’s sake—and let the lawyers handle it. She sued me, claiming I manipulated him. Then came a twist: a call from Ziven’s half-brother, Oren. We met, and he revealed Ziven had wanted to leave Thalia and come back to me. He was willing to testify. In court, his words—about Ziven’s regret and plans—cut through every lie. The judge upheld the will.

With the money, I promised my daughter a better life. But just as peace settled in, I got another letter—this time from Thalia. She apologized. She was pregnant when Ziven died, scared and angry. We talked for hours, both grieving in our own ways. Over time, a fragile friendship grew. I helped with her pregnancy, and when her son Lior was born, I was in the waiting room. I even set aside part of the estate for his future. “It’s not charity,” I told her. “It’s family.”

I used the rest of the money to open Elowen’s Oven, a cozy bakery built on old family recipes. It became a place of healing—for me and for others starting over. I hired people who needed second chances. I found strength I never knew I had. Thalia and Lior became part of our lives. Our kids played together in the bakery. We weren’t the family we planned—but we became a family nonetheless.

Ziven’s betrayal shattered me, but it also set me free. Forgiveness didn’t excuse him—it freed me from the past. His final act of guilt gave me a new beginning, and that beginning became a home filled with warmth, resilience, and love. If you’re facing heartbreak or betrayal, hold on. Healing is real. Sometimes life breaks you just to rebuild you into something stronger.
